Output ecc51142e38c6370cc43e0b03fcb87e2719555bb676bd89a42b75abf77ca726a:0

value
51290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56e2a2a2543fcdd98ba651d3e024ad6a0291b30e OP_EQUAL
address
MFpZqpimJAs838gwv65tVq8MW1MYG4TB2x
transaction
ecc51142e38c6370cc43e0b03fcb87e2719555bb676bd89a42b75abf77ca726a
spent
true